We say that the car at that point has a Potential Energy $U$ according to: $U=mgh_1$, where $g=9.81\:\mathrm{ms^{-2}}$ the Earth's acceleration constant, $m$ is the mass of the car (and riders) and $h_1$ that height above the reference line. This means that as the car accelerates down the slope, U is being converted to K. At the start of the ride, when v = 0, the Total Energy T was: T = m g h 1 and when the car reaches the lowest point h 3, then: T = m g h 3 + m v 2 2.
